Haha, I’ve been there too! I usually skim the terms now, but only after a similar mess a while back—claimed a bonus, didn’t check, and lost my winnings over some expiry date nonsense. These days, I at least look for the big stuff like wagering or time limits. Actually, I found a site that breaks it down pretty simply,
https://findmybonuses.com/. It’s handy if you’re not into decoding legal jargon. How’d you end up spotting that rule after the fact? Did they at least let you keep something?